Description If you asked me, "Hey, DT. If there was any dead or forgotten franchise you'd like a shot at reviving, what would it be?
Off the top of my head, I would likely say Bomberman [Fantasy Race] or Bubsy. Or Ristar. But the point of this submission is Bubsy.

While I'm sure the creator of the character gave it his all, the team who tried to trurn Bubsy into a franchise with longevity just couldn't make it happen. The games have been considered less than stellar in retrospect and a pilot that couldn't even get off the ground. With a track record that bad, it's not like an attempt at a revival could make anything worse. I mean, what could possibly go wrong? :V

Additionally, I think it'd have more potential as a comic or cartoon (revamped, of course) than an actual game series. Either one could work with proper execution, though.

Most of the characters have been drawn/sketched from the cartoon in some way or another, with the biggest change being the replacement of the two obnoxious and very annoying bobcat kids with a more down to earth sibling for Bubsy (if Bubsy's a by-blood uncle, he's gotta have a brother or sister). Not just because I like the idea of a male/female dynamic, but also that every crazy character needs a better half to keep them in check.

Making a fan project would be passable. I really don't think anyone would mind. But officially obtaining the rights would be even cooler. With a little bit of researching, seems like the ownership trail ends at Atari, but I cant even imagine how to go about obtaining a franchise, much less how much they'd want for something I'm pretty sure they don't even know or care that they have...
